The clinical testing of nail strengthening cosmetics is a critical process that ensures safety and efficacy. This service involves rigorous evaluation of cosmetic products designed to strengthen nails, ensuring they are not only effective but also safe for use. The process typically includes a series of tests conducted on human volunteers under controlled conditions. The primary goal is to assess the product's ability to enhance nail health without causing adverse effects.

First and foremost, the clinical testing begins with thorough review of the product formulation. This involves examining all ingredients used in the cosmetic for potential allergens or irritants as per international standards such as ISO 21029. The next step is preparing the nails of the test subjects to ensure consistency across participants. This preparation includes cleaning and conditioning nails, which helps in standardizing the baseline condition before application.

The testing itself involves applying the nail strengthening cosmetic to a set number of volunteers over a specified period, typically ranging from four weeks up to six months depending on the product's claims. During this time, various parameters are monitored closely including nail thickness measurement using digital imaging techniques like dermoscopy or optical coherence tomography (OCT), which provide precise data without invasive procedures.

Throughout the trial, participants undergo regular follow-up visits where their nails are examined for any signs of improvement in strength and overall health. Additionally, subjective assessments by both the volunteers themselves as well as trained dermatologists play an important role in evaluating the perceived benefits from using these cosmetics. These assessments cover aspects like comfort during wear, ease of application, shine, color retention, etc.

To ensure reliability and objectivity, each test subject serves as their own control group when comparing results before treatment versus post-treatment. Statistical analysis is performed on all collected data points to determine significant differences between pre-and post-treatment conditions which would indicate effective nail strengthening properties of the cosmetic product.

It’s worth noting that regulatory bodies like FDA (Food and Drug Administration) in USA or EMA (European Medicines Agency) require comprehensive documentation supporting claims made about a cosmetic product. Therefore, detailed reports summarizing all aspects of clinical testing are prepared and submitted along with other necessary documents during the approval process.

How long does the clinical testing process take?
The duration of clinical testing varies based on factors such as the type of product being tested and regulatory requirements. Typically, it spans between four weeks up to six months.
What kind of participants are included in these tests?
Participants consist of volunteers who meet specific criteria relevant to the type of cosmetic being evaluated. They undergo thorough health evaluations prior to participation.
Are there risks involved during clinical testing?
Every effort is made to minimize risk through stringent safety protocols and close monitoring by qualified personnel. However, as with any medical or cosmetic procedure, there may be unforeseen side effects.
How do you ensure consistency among participants?
Consistency is achieved through standardized nail preparation procedures and strict adherence to testing protocols. Each participant serves as their own control group, comparing pre-and post-treatment conditions.
